Output 63ab208bbf5ed186bd5e9319c8c1da827fa8e6b4d92c1fef57dce5162f3b4e92:1

value
3225990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d066a2b186080cdaf1ac67ebf24a4ff54dd654 OP_EQUAL
address
3GiUPxGYvoaAZNJabpFsyaYEj5zVeixY9q
transaction
63ab208bbf5ed186bd5e9319c8c1da827fa8e6b4d92c1fef57dce5162f3b4e92
spent
true